Grand Valley Speedway is a fictional track that appears throughout the Gran Turismo series. It's a sprawling, technical track not for the timid. Nestled in the mountains and running through a series of tunnels, bridges, and challenging apexes, this circuit demands the driver's utmost care and attention. One wrong move and you'll find yourself in the wall.
This track captured all our attention in 1997 when it first made an appearance on the original PlayStation.
